i have been suffering from panic attacks now for 3 months and really cant learn to deal with them. when one comes on, i automatically think i am going to die ie im having a heart attack, i have a blood clot. its ruining my life. i have had acupunture, tried yoga taken tablets, used bach remedies but nothing. i know i have a fear of death but this is beyond control. i have been checked and i have a healthy heart and healthy lungs. but what are the chest pains i always get?? help someone please :(

Hi Vicky-

A lot of what’s going on with panic attacks is that you start to fear the panic attacks themselves, and that makes the whole situation worse. It becomes a whole vicious cycle that’s really difficult to control. You need a way to feel (and be) in control of the situation so you’re not living in fear of the next attack.

I’m a massage therapist, and I’ve worked with a lot of people who deal with panic attacks and anxiety. I don’t know what’s going on in your life, but stress is usually a huge component. You say this has been going on for 3 months. What happened in your life 3 months ago? Was there some traumatic experience? That’s just some stuff to look at.

On a practical level, caffeine can contribute to stress and anxiety, so if you drink a lot of coffee or soda, that’s something you could cut down on and see if it helps. Also, are you getting enough sleep? When you’re already stressed out, sleep deprivation can REALLY mess up your system. Try to get up and go to bed at (reasonably) regular hours. That could help regulate your body clock and system, which in itself could help with your attacks. I’m not saying that just stopping caffeine and getting enough sleep will stop your attacks, but while you have the attacks, it’s important to take care of yourself and reduce stress in as many ways as possible.

As far as the chest pain, you didn’t really describe it, but chest pain is quite common with panic attacks. Is yours sharp, and does it go away pretty quickly, or is it more like a "catch" that stops or interrupts your breath? Either way, as long as you’ve been checked out physically as you said, it’s nothing to worry (more) about. The pains are caused by the fact that your panic attacks cause really rapid breathing and heartbeats, and that can make the muscles in your chest contract. It’s not uncommon for a person’s chest to be sore for several days after a panic attack.

I get panic attacks too, I am 22 now but I started getting them when I was 14. I would not recommend medication, I was on medication for awhile when I was 16 and it really messed with my head a lot, it didn’t help that much I still got attacks. I think the best thing is to just learn to manage the attacks. If you start to feel really anxious or feel signs that one might be coming, try to find somewhere to sit down. When I get one I try to get outside where there is fresh air and sit down somewhere private and take deep breaths until it passes. It also helps to drink water. Panic attacks can be scary, but the most important thing to remember is that you CANNOT die from a panic attack and it WILL pass, just keep telling yourself that when you are having one. The worst thing is getting them during school, I used to just go to the bathroom or nurse’s office. You will probably grow out of them eventually, a lot of teenagers get them. Mine have gotten less frequent the past few years, I only get 1 or 2 a year. Oh and be careful if you get older and start to experiment with alcohol, it can trigger attacks in a lot of people including me.
